About Joplin Campground
How does a campground defy expectations while offering convenience and comfort? The Joplin KOA, located off I-44 in Joplin, Missouri, combines hassle-free accessibility with a surprisingly tranquil environment. This campground excels as a traveler's stopover or a relaxing weekend retreat, featuring full hookups, ample pull-through RV sites, and options for tent camping and cozy cabin stays.
The campground offers a balance of practicality and recreation, catering to every type of camper. RV travelers will appreciate 30/50-amp electric hookups, a dump station, and level pull-through sites designed to accommodate large rigs. Tent campers can enjoy shaded areas, while families can take advantage of a playground, bike rentals, and a fishing pond for catch-and-release fun. Essential amenities include restrooms with showers, a laundry facility, a propane station, firewood, and a small camp store stocked with convenience items.
Situated just minutes from the city of Joplin, the campground is close to prominent attractions like the George Washington Carver National Monument and Wildcat Glades Conservation & Audubon Center—both less than a 30-minute drive. Whether you're passing through or staying a while, Joplin KOA provides a well-rounded camping experience with a connection to local culture and nature.
